Unlocking Speed: The Science Behind Fast Charging Techniques
Fast charging has revolutionized the way we power our devices, allowing users to recharge their smartphones, tablets, and electric vehicles within minutes instead of hours. The science behind this rapid replenishment lies in advancements in both hardware and technology. Various methods, such as high-voltage charging and optimized battery chemistry, play a crucial role in enhancing charging efficiency. Understanding these techniques not only highlights the innovations in power delivery but also helps consumers make informed choices about their charging solutions.
At the heart of fast charging is the concept of current management. Unlike traditional chargers that maintain a constant voltage, fast chargers can significantly increase the current supplied to the battery without overheating it. This is achieved through sophisticated communication protocols like USB Power Delivery and Qualcomm's Quick Charge. By balancing speed and safety, these technologies ensure your devices can harness power quickly while preserving battery health over the long term.

Charging Myths Debunked: What You Need to Know for Optimal Performance
Charging myths can often lead to misunderstandings about how to achieve optimal performance from your devices. One common misconception is that you should let your battery drain completely before recharging it. In reality, modern lithium-ion batteries perform better when they are charged regularly and not allowed to drop to extremely low levels. Keeping your device plugged in even when it’s at 100% charge is also generally fine, as most modern devices are equipped with smart charging technology that prevents overcharging.
Another prevalent myth is that using your device while it’s charging can significantly harm the battery. While it’s true that heavy usage can generate heat, which may impact battery health, most devices are designed to handle simultaneous charging and usage. To maximize battery life, however, consider optimizing your charging habits by using the original charger, avoiding extreme temperatures, and ensuring that your charging port is clean and free from debris.
How to Extend Your Device's Battery Life While Fast Charging
In today's fast-paced digital world, optimizing your device's battery life is crucial, especially while fast charging. One effective method is to enable battery saver mode, which limits background activity and helps to reduce power consumption during charging. Additionally, consider lowering your screen brightness or switching to airplane mode while your device is plugged in. These simple adjustments can significantly enhance the charging efficiency and ensure that your device is ready for prolonged use after charging.
Another tip to extend your device's battery life while fast charging is to avoid using power-intensive applications. Activities like gaming or streaming video can generate heat and drain your battery faster, counteracting the benefits of fast charging. Furthermore, using the original charger and cable designed for your device ensures that the battery charges as efficiently as possible. By following these steps, you can maintain your battery health and enjoy a longer-lasting charge.
